Deal Management – How to Effectively Manage a Complex Sales Pipeline

Deal management is about the methods and practices that help an organization implement its investment strategy. The aim is to manage a complex sales pipeline to standardize processes, improve deal quality, and ultimately increase conversions.

Making a deal management system starts by understanding what the responsibilities and objectives of each role are in the sales cycle, and making sure that the roles have clear handoffs. This ensures that the right individuals are working on the correct deals and that their responsibilities don’t overlap too much. This can cause confusion or conflict, and ultimately slow the sales process.

A good process for managing deals should also include a timetable for each stage and the criteria to meet in order to proceed to the next. This will help teams discover bottlenecks and take steps to overcome these. A well-designed procedure should allow for continuous communication between all parties involved in the deal, including external partners like brokers or investment managers.

In a complex environment there are multiple stakeholders involved in the sales process. This is especially true for the midmarket and enterprise segments with multiple decision-makers, feature requests critical dependency, and many more.
